This -- inspired some more general functionality. module Data.IntermediateStructures1 -- | Function that applies additional function f :: a -> [a] to -- a if p :: a -> Bool and p a = True mapI :: (a -> Bool) -> (a -> [a]) -> [a] -> [a] -- | Function that applies additional function f :: a -> [[a]] -- to a if p :: a -> Bool and p a = True map2I :: (a -> Bool) -> (a -> [[a]]) -> [a] -> [a] -- | Some general transformation where the arguments that are not present -- are calculated from the one data argument a being just -- present. Can be used to contstruct function a -> d from -- some additional ideas. inter :: (a -> b) -> (a -> c) -> (a -> b -> c -> d) -> a -> d -- | A variant of the inter with swapped two first arguments. The -- following takes place: > swapinter f g == inter g f swapinter :: (a -> c) -> (a -> b) -> (a -> b -> c -> d) -> a -> d
